From Eden
Sternview Gallery 23rd September 2022 – 7th January 2023 From Eden is a series of new paintings by Tom Climent. This gathering of new works is an invitation to explore the power of paint through colour, form and light within his abstract landscape compositions. Land and Longing
Solomon Fine Art 5th May – 4th June 2022 Celebrated Irish painter Tom Climent presents a new body of vibrant and highly textured compositions which bring us on a journey through imagined landscapes.
